WAIMARINO A & P

SHOW '85

Entries are still coming in thick and fast for the Waimarino A and P Show which is to be held at the Raetihi showgrounds next Saturday. There is once again a full programme of events scheduled which should bring in the crowds for what is a major event in the rural calendar. Gates open at 8.30am and the show continues until 5pm. Amongst the many events are show jumping, livestock classes, classes for pet lambs, vegetables, floral art and handicrafts. . Horses and their riders will be travelling from Levin, Palmerston North, Taumarunui and Taihape as well as Raetihi and Ohakune, for the show. A new class this year in the cattle section will be the

premier beef class, which will be open to two-year-old pure-bred stud cattle. The cattle can be of any breed, but must be registered with a recognised breed society. The tug-of-war, which was held for the first time last year, is expected to be one of the more popular events at the show, along with the side-shows, which always attract large crowds of children and adults. Show secretary is Mrs Locheen Punch, who took over the job last year. Says Locheen, "I am very enthusiastic for the job. I spent much of my life showing in the ring and I love being involved." The only thing the show now needs to be a big success is fine weather. "I'm praying for sunshine, "said Locheen.
